Detailed explanation-1: -[2] The thoracic cavity contains organs and tissues that function in the respiratory (lungs, bronchi, trachea, pleura), cardiovascular (heart, pericardium, great vessels, lymphatics), nervous (vagus nerve, sympathetic chain, phrenic nerve, recurrent laryngeal nerve), immune (thymus) and digestive (esophagus) systems.

Detailed explanation-2: -The thoracic inlet allows the esophagus and trachea to penetrate the thoracic cavity. The esophagus will pass all the way through the cavity to connect with the stomach, while the trachea lead to the bronchi of each lung which lead to smaller and smaller passages that fill the lungs.

Detailed explanation-3: -The thorax is also called the chest and contains the main organs of respiration and circulation. The heart through its main artery, the aorta, pumps oxygenated blood to all parts of the body. The lungs provide oxygen to the cells of the body and eliminate carbon dioxide.
